1. Explain human digestive system.
Food is taken in mouth, digested in stomach and intestine, absorbed into blood and waste removed through anus.
2. What are ruminants? Explain digestion in them.
Ruminants chew cud. They swallow food, bring it back to mouth and chew again.
3. Explain nutrition in Amoeba.
Amoeba captures food using pseudopodia, digests it and absorbs nutrients.
